The 'ladies and gentlemen' greeting on Tube announcements is to be scrapped, Transport for London (TfL) has announced.

London Underground staff have been told to say 'hello everyone' in an effort to become more gender-neutral. TfL said the move was to ensure all passengers felt 'welcome'.

Is it really necessary to change announcements to make them gender- neutral?

You have a biology A-Level and you don't understand that gender isn't an either/or?

Blimey. That's almost like saying that you are either a carnivore or a herbivore, biology doesn't often present us with absolutes.

Animals (and plants) that are fully dioecious (ie have two separate genders) tend to have a gender at birth (or germination) based on the germ cells of the parent, XX being female, XY being male. Hormonal pathways during development will control the development of sex organs associated with (usually) the gender at birth. It is these hormones, however that control the expression of gender as an adult (as far as I'm awayre, hermaphrodites are also born as genetically male or female). In some creatures (fish contain many examples of this) environmental stimuli can cause hormonal changes that lead to previously male (or female) animals changing gender these can be natural - many secies of fish exist as a majority female population with a few males, when a male dies, a female might chnge gender to become male or man made - women flushing the contraceptive pill have caused extensive gender reversal in natural fish populations, creating alot of artificial females, which has led to breeding problems.

In humans, if somebody wishes to change gender, the first treatment is often a hormonal one, which starts the development of the physical characteristics of the gender of choice.

There really is no reason not to suppose then that slight variations in hormone levels during development can lead to development of gender traits not asociated with the gender of birth. This is not to say that it is an "imbalance" or a "disease" as it sems to have been happening well back along the timeline of human development. It may, of course be psychological, or, of course a combination of both psychological and hormonal factors.

It is an entirely a societal, artifical construct to malign people for this, and if we can make someones life a little easier by almost-no-effort gestures like this, then it seems like a pretty good idea to me.
